Le Salon de Musiques: Chamber music at Dorothy Chandler Pavilion
Rick Schultz
September 18, 2014
Mikhail Gnesin and Leo Smit — ever hear of them? Most of us probably haven’t, and that’s one of the intriguing aspects of Le Salon de Musiques, an intimate downtown chamber music series founded by the French-born pianist Francois Chouchan in 2010.
